For body contouring and cellulite, a single icoone® session gives immediate lymphatic effects but needs follow-up to show structural changes. For travellers: a 90-minute jet-lag recovery massage or acupressure session for tension/sleep issues works beautifully as a one-off.
Only acupressure is reimbursable through Swiss supplementary insurance (Zusatzversicherung). I'm EMR-certified (tariff 590). You pay me directly after the treatment, then submit the receipt to your insurer. Reimbursement is usually 50–90% depending on your plan.
Yes. Skin laxity, stretch marks, diastasis-related softness around the abdomen, and lymphatic issues after C-sections are among the most common reasons women come to me. icoone® is safe from 3 months postpartum (not on the abdomen if actively breastfeeding).
